Birth of a healthy boy after fertilization of cryopreserved oocytes with cryopreserved testicular spermatozoa from a man with nonmosaic Klinefelter syndrome

Greco, Ermanno;
2008-01-01

Abstract

OBJECTIVE:To report the first birth with frozen spermatozoa and frozen oocytes in a case of nonmosaic Klinefelter syndrome.DESIGN:Case report.SETTING:Private IVF clinics and a university hospital.PATIENT(S):A 32-year-old woman and a 33-year-old man.INTERVENTION(S):Testicular sperm extraction and cryopreservation, oocyte recovery and cryopreservation, intracytoplasmic sperm injection.MAIN OUTCOME MEASURE(S):Assessment of fertilization and chromosomal analysis of newborn child.RESULT(S):Three oocytes were injected and one embryo was obtained, resulting in the birth of a normal (46,XY) boy.CONCLUSION(S):Cryopreserved spermatozoa from a patient with nonmosaic Klinefelter syndrome can form normal embryos even with cryopreserved oocytes.
